Transaction 68a5d26623bd836d272af200207fff14c0e83e4a89a480d369bdd6264c00cf43
1 Input
1 Output
-
68a5d26623bd836d272af200207fff14c0e83e4a89a480d369bdd6264c00cf43: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c175efa56048ab86ca6fb9d282be3fc0f0c5ecf01d3b23c4eecdf0874c3c180e
- address
- bc1pc967lftqfz4cdjn0h8fg903lcrcvtm8sr5aj838wehcgwnpurq8qc5lctw